The party has chosen to work their way up from level 7 of Castle Whiterock, looking for traces of the previous player group, who were TPK'd in the dungeon. The previous group, however, did such a great job of depopulating the dungeon levels above them that I now have to fill in the blanks.



Need to buff up the slaver party; the PC have wiped out the small derro camp at the foot of the elevator. Thane Vejik is tired of all these nuisances; the flow of slaves must never cease! More surprises await above...



The party finally wiped out the last of the toad god cult and the undead troglodytes, but random encounters in this area will keep them from getting lazy.



This area was wiped out by the previous party but is now quiet, filled only with scavengers and a few escapees from the original purge. The bugbear lost a bet and has to scavenge for food for the others above.



More nuisance monsters. Where do these stirges keep coming from??? The White Roc orcs have fully retreated to the inside of the fallen tower, insufficient in numbers to secure the entire level and insufficient in power to negotiate with the stone giants up above.




This level is mostly empty except for the duergar envoy party, who are engaging the giants in negotiations.



At this point the party simply has to gain access to the surface. Since they are already on fairly friendly (ish) terms with the stone giants, that shouldn't be too hard unless they antagonize the sentry.
